Will Consensus Underestimate Core CPI Again?

US OUTLOOK/OPINION

Reminder ahead of the October CPI release (0830ET) that consensus has underestimated core CPI in 5 of the last 6 months (July's reading missed to the downside).

  • The Cleveland Fed's core CPI % M/M nowcast has also missed in each of those months and in the same direction as consensus.
  • But the nowcast has been at least as good as the BBG median over that period (and much closer to the mark for the Aug and Sep data). See chart.
